Equifax Net Profit Margin 2012-2025 | EFX

Current and historical net profit margin for Equifax (EFX) from 2012 to 2025. Net profit margin can be defined as net Income as a portion of total sales revenue. Equifax net profit margin for the three months ending September 30, 2025 was .
Equifax Net Profit Margin Historical Data
Date TTM Revenue TTM Net Income Net Margin
2025-09-30 $5.94B $0.66B 11.07%
2025-06-30 $5.84B $0.64B 10.94%
2025-03-31 $5.73B $0.61B 10.67%
2024-12-31 $5.68B $0.60B 10.63%
2024-09-30 $5.59B $0.56B 10.06%
2024-06-30 $5.47B $0.58B 10.67%
2024-03-31 $5.35B $0.56B 10.41%
2023-12-31 $5.27B $0.54B 10.33%
2023-09-30 $5.14B $0.52B 10.12%
2023-06-30 $5.06B $0.52B 10.35%
2023-03-31 $5.06B $0.59B 11.60%
2022-12-31 $5.12B $0.70B 13.61%
2022-09-30 $5.18B $0.71B 13.73%
2022-06-30 $5.16B $0.75B 14.55%
2022-03-31 $5.07B $0.76B 15.06%
2021-12-31 $4.92B $0.74B 15.11%
2021-09-30 $4.79B $0.70B 14.55%
2021-06-30 $4.64B $0.72B 15.56%
2021-03-31 $4.38B $0.61B 13.83%
2020-12-31 $4.13B $0.52B 12.62%
2020-09-30 $3.92B $0.47B 12.01%
2020-06-30 $3.72B $0.32B 8.65%
2020-03-31 $3.62B $0.29B 7.98%
2019-12-31 $3.51B $-0.38B -10.95%
2019-09-30 $3.44B $-0.37B -10.82%
2019-06-30 $3.40B $-0.42B -12.22%
2019-03-31 $3.39B $-0.34B -9.94%
2018-12-31 $3.41B $0.31B 9.09%
2018-09-30 $3.42B $0.45B 13.06%
2018-06-30 $3.42B $0.50B 14.75%
2018-03-31 $3.40B $0.52B 15.43%
2017-12-31 $3.36B $0.59B 17.43%
2017-09-30 $3.33B $0.54B 16.15%
2017-06-30 $3.29B $0.57B 17.43%
2017-03-31 $3.25B $0.54B 16.63%
2016-12-31 $3.14B $0.49B 15.55%
2016-09-30 $3.01B $0.48B 15.89%
2016-06-30 $2.87B $0.46B 16.12%
2016-03-31 $2.74B $0.44B 16.17%
2015-12-31 $2.66B $0.43B 16.11%
2015-09-30 $2.62B $0.42B 15.83%
2015-06-30 $2.57B $0.39B 15.19%
2015-03-31 $2.50B $0.37B 14.86%
2014-12-31 $2.44B $0.37B 15.10%
2014-09-30 $2.39B $0.35B 14.52%
2014-06-30 $2.35B $0.34B 14.39%
2014-03-31 $2.32B $0.34B 14.47%
2013-12-31 $2.30B $0.35B 15.32%
2013-09-30 $2.26B $0.32B 14.25%
2013-06-30 $2.21B $0.32B 14.31%
2013-03-31 $2.13B $0.30B 14.10%
2012-12-31 $2.07B $0.27B 13.12%
2012-09-30 $1.98B $0.30B 15.14%
2012-06-30 $1.95B $0.29B 14.81%
2012-03-31 $1.93B $0.25B 12.88%
2011-12-31 $1.89B $0.23B 12.31%
2011-09-30 $1.93B $0.22B 11.44%
2011-06-30 $1.92B $0.23B 12.06%
2011-03-31 $1.89B $0.27B 14.13%
2010-12-31 $1.86B $0.27B 14.35%
2010-09-30 $1.79B $0.27B 14.78%
2010-06-30 $1.74B $0.25B 14.22%
2010-03-31 $1.71B $0.24B 13.84%
2009-12-31 $1.72B $0.23B 13.64%
2009-09-30 $1.63B $0.24B 14.64%
2009-06-30 $1.69B $0.25B 14.84%
2009-03-31 $1.76B $0.26B 14.85%
2008-12-31 $1.81B $0.27B 15.05%
2008-09-30 $1.98B $0.28B 13.89%
2008-06-30 $1.99B $0.27B 13.62%
2008-03-31 $1.94B $0.27B 13.90%
2007-12-31 $1.84B $0.27B 14.80%
2007-09-30 $1.74B $0.27B 15.49%
2007-06-30 $1.65B $0.28B 17.08%
2007-03-31 $1.58B $0.28B 17.81%
2006-12-31 $1.55B $0.28B 17.78%
2006-09-30 $1.52B $0.28B 18.12%
2006-06-30 $1.50B $0.26B 17.29%
2006-03-31 $1.47B $0.25B 17.11%
2005-12-31 $1.44B $0.25B 17.20%
2005-09-30 $1.41B $0.24B 17.25%
2005-06-30 $1.35B $0.23B 17.21%
2005-03-31 $1.31B $0.24B 18.61%
2004-12-31 $1.27B $0.24B 18.46%
2004-09-30 $1.23B $0.21B 16.71%
2004-06-30 $1.22B $0.20B 16.68%
2004-03-31 $1.22B $0.17B 14.11%
2003-12-31 $1.21B $0.17B 13.63%
2003-09-30 $1.21B $0.19B 15.48%
2003-06-30 $1.19B $0.18B 14.73%
2003-03-31 $1.14B $0.18B 15.80%
2002-12-31 $1.10B $0.18B 16.24%
2002-09-30 $1.10B $0.14B 12.47%
2002-06-30 $1.09B $0.13B 12.28%
2002-03-31 $1.11B $0.12B 10.51%
2001-12-31 $1.14B $0.12B 10.80%
2001-09-30 $1.36B $0.18B 13.42%
2001-06-30 $1.40B $0.21B 15.02%
2001-03-31 $1.41B $0.23B 16.48%
2000-12-31 $1.58B $0.23B 14.37%
2000-09-30 $1.55B $0.22B 14.30%
2000-06-30 $1.67B $0.22B 12.91%
2000-03-31 $1.80B $0.21B 11.88%
1999-12-31 $1.77B $0.22B 12.18%
1999-09-30 $1.76B $0.20B 11.32%
1999-06-30 $1.74B $0.20B 11.21%
1999-03-31 $1.69B $0.19B 11.49%
1998-12-31 $1.62B $0.20B 12.04%
1998-09-30 $1.54B $0.19B 12.03%
1998-06-30 $1.46B $0.18B 12.22%
1998-03-31 $1.41B $0.18B 13.01%
1997-12-31 $1.37B $0.18B 13.40%
1997-09-30 $1.33B $0.20B 15.18%
1997-06-30 $1.29B $0.20B 15.58%
1997-03-31 $1.25B $0.19B 14.90%
1996-12-31 $1.22B $0.18B 14.55%
1996-09-30 $1.31B $0.17B 12.82%
1996-06-30 $1.42B $0.16B 11.28%
1996-03-31 $1.53B $0.16B 10.16%
1995-12-31 $1.62B $0.15B 9.06%
1995-09-30 $1.60B $0.14B 8.67%
1995-06-30 $1.55B $0.13B 8.51%
1995-03-31 $1.49B $0.13B 8.41%
1994-12-31 $1.42B $0.12B 8.44%
1994-09-30 $1.35B $0.11B 8.36%
1994-06-30 $1.31B $0.08B 5.82%
1994-03-31 $1.26B $0.07B 5.56%
1993-12-31 $1.22B $0.06B 5.26%
1993-09-30 $1.19B $0.06B 5.13%
1993-06-30 $1.16B $0.09B 7.71%
1993-03-31 $1.13B $0.09B 7.68%
1992-12-31 $1.13B $0.09B 7.50%
1992-09-30 $1.13B $0.02B 2.04%
1992-06-30 $1.12B $0.02B 1.79%
1992-03-31 $1.12B $0.02B 1.79%
1991-12-31 $1.09B $0.01B 0.55%
1991-09-30 $1.20B $0.07B 5.84%
1991-06-30 $1.16B $0.06B 5.45%
1991-03-31 $1.11B $0.06B 5.03%
1990-12-31 $1.08B $0.06B 5.93%
1990-09-30 $1.06B $0.07B 6.41%
1990-06-30 $1.05B $0.07B 6.41%
1990-03-31 $1.02B $0.07B 6.35%
1989-12-31 $1.00B $0.06B 6.29%
1989-09-30 $0.97B $0.05B 4.64%
1989-06-30 $0.95B $0.04B 4.65%
1989-03-31 $0.92B $0.04B 4.57%
1988-12-31 $0.89B $0.04B 4.47%
1988-09-30 $0.72B $0.04B 4.87%
1988-06-30 $0.70B $0.03B 4.59%
1988-03-31 $0.68B $0.03B 4.55%
1987-12-31 $0.67B $0.03B 4.63%
Sector Industry Market Cap Revenue
Business Services Consulting Services $23.943B $6.075B
Equifax Inc. is a global data, analytics and technology company. The company provides information solutions and human resources business-process outsourcing services for businesses, governments and consumers. Its services are based on comprehensive databases of consumer and business information derived from numerous sources including credit, financial assets, telecommunications and utility payments, employment, income, demographic and marketing data. It has a large and diversified group of clients, including financial institutions, corporations, governments and individuals. Currently, Equifax operates in four global regions: North America (U.S. and Canada), Asia Pacific (Australia, New Zealand and India), Europe (the United Kingdom (U.K.), Spain and Portugal) and Latin America (Argentina, Chile, Costa Rica, Ecuador, El Salvador, Honduras, Mexico, Paraguay, Peru and Uruguay).
Stock Name Country Market Cap PE Ratio
Bureau Veritas Registre De Classification (BVRDF) France $15.045B 0.00
Stantec (STN) Canada $11.581B 27.51
Gartner (IT) United States $11.268B 11.83
Booz Allen Hamilton Holding (BAH) United States $10.734B 14.02
FTI Consulting (FCN) United States $5.525B 20.85
Exponent (EXPO) United States $3.981B 38.36
Huron Consulting Group (HURN) United States $2.925B 22.41
CBIZ (CBZ) United States $2.082B 9.45
Charles River Associates (CRAI) United States $1.214B 22.58
PAGEGROUP (MPGPF) United Kingdom $0.927B 0.00
Hackett (HCKT) United States $0.439B 17.58
Information Services (III) United States $0.251B 29.11
Franklin Covey (FC) United States $0.225B 38.22
Accos (ACCL) Hong Kong, SAR China $0.021B 0.00
ATIF Holdings (ZBAI) China $0.009B 0.00